Condensation on Glass

If you notice that your double glazing is becoming foggy or misty this is an indication that the seal between glass panes is not working. This is a serious issue since water vapor can be trapped between the glass panes, causing condensation and mould. It is also a waste since windows do not provide adequate insulation to your home.

Most of the time, condensation in double-glazed windows is the result of high humidity inside your home. You can decrease the amount of condensation that forms in your home by dehumidifying the air, however, you'll still need to manage it if it forms on your window panes. If you see this kind of condensation on your windows, it's recommended to contact the company that sold you your windows and inform them about the issue.

It is important to be aware that double-glazed windows are usually repairable without having to replace the entire frame. This is because the gas that insulates between the panes can be repaired, allowing you to save money on heating and cooling your home.

Seals that aren't working properly

A leaky seal might not be as severe as a broken pane of glass, but it can still reduce your double glazing's insulation properties. This is because double-glazed windows are filled with air or gas (usually argon or krypton) between the glass panes. this filling acts as an insulator to keep heat in your home in winter, and outside in summer. The insulating effect of the window is diminished when the seal on your window fails. Your energy bills will rise as a result.

Broken glass panes

Double-glazed windows feature glass inside the frame, which is held by wooden stops. These wooden stops can sometimes break or crack - typically due to aging or a hard impact such as the impact of a hailstone or baseball. Contact a double glazing professional as soon as you can if a window pane breaks in this manner. They will apply an adhesive to stop the glass from breaking or cracking further. They will also be able to replace broken frames.

To replace a broken window pane by yourself, you must remove the old pane and metal glazing points by removing them using pliers. Wear safety goggles and gloves to keep glass shards from getting into your eyes. You can use a wire brush to scrape away old paint and debris in the l-shaped grooves around the frame of wood. After you've finished this, sand the grooves down to the wood's surface and then coat them with an oil-based sealer.

If the window was fitted with wood molding and rubber gaskets which are required to be removed before you can install a new one. Rubber gaskets can be reused, however wood molding that is damaged or is missing must be replaced. You can find an alternative at your local home improvement or hardware retailer.

After you have fabricated the frame then take a measurement of a new windowpane and cut it to the desired size (if it is not already cut). Roll the glazing putty in thin strips and then push them into the L-channel of the frame around the edges. Press the glass in place and add glaziers points. When the new glazing is dry, you can re-attach the stops to the frame.

Draughts

Cold air can get into your home through the gaps that surround windows and doors. This is often caused by sealing material degradation, or an absence of insulation. Draughts can be uncomfortable, but also reduce energy efficiency and increase heating bills. There are a variety of ways to fix these draughts and they're all cheap and quick.

One method to stop draughts is by adding weather strips at the bottom of your door. They are self-adhesive, polyester strips that are available in various thicknesses. These strips are easy to use and offer an effective alternative to traditional door repairs near me snakes. You can also add draught excluders to your door frames to further improve the security against draughts.

A window that isn't able to open or close correctly is another common source of draughts. In this case the hinge of the window is likely to be faulty or damaged and must be replaced. Energy efficiency

Double glazing can provide a range of advantages such as energy efficiency and noise insulation. It also serves as a barrier against pests and the outside air. This can help to protect against burglaries or other security concerns. Windows are also designed to be easy cleaning, which helps reduce condensation build-up.

In double-glazed windows, the gap between two glass panes can be filled with argon, krypton, or air. This provides an extra layer of protection for an area. Windows are efficient at insulating and can help keep warm air in the home or office.

Low E glass is often used in double-glazed windows that are energy efficient. The glass is a transparent metal oxide layer that permits light to pass through while preventing heat from escaping the home through the window. The two glass panes are held apart by a spacer around the edge. When selecting an energy-efficient double-glazed window, it is important to look for spacers that have little or no metal as it conducts heat.
